The ABS CBN Philharmonic Orchestra's Spotlight Series features Richard Bamping!In another spectacle of excellence and skill, the ABS-CBN Philharmonic Orchestra (ABS-CBN P.O.) Spotlight Series will feature Richard Bamping, principal cellist of the Hong Kong Philharmonic Orchestra (HKPO), at the BDO Francisco Santiago Hall on September 20. This is the orchestra’s third feature concert of the year.


Prior to being part of the HKPO for the past 20 years, Bamping made a name for himself as one of the best cellists and leading instrumentalists of chamber music, having toured with many chamber music ensembles across the United Kingdom, Europe and the US. A founding member of the Hong Kong String Quartet, he is considered one of the busiest session recording artists in Hong Kong.

Bamping plays with a cello made in 1674, one of the only eight surviving of Andrea Guarneri’s work. The program will feature Elgar’s Cello Concerto and Brahms’ Tragic Overture and Symphony No. 1.

The upcoming performance fills in the last concert of the Spotlight Series, a chain of concerts featuring masterpieces from world-renowned composers, performers and Hero Face Off 2014 music masters.
